Red Wine Braised Meatballs: Indulgent Comfort Food You’ll Love
A delightful dish of savory meatballs braised in rich red wine.

- 1 pound ground beef
- 1/2 cup breadcrumbs
- 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ese
- 1 egg
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 1/2 teaspoon pepper
- 1 cup red wine
- 1 cup tomato sauce
-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
- In a large bowl, combine the ground beef, breadcrumbs, Parmesan, egg, garlic, Italian seasoning, salt, and pepper. Mix well and form into meatballs.
- In a large skillet, heat a tablespoon of oil over medium heat and brown the meatballs on all sides.
- Once browned, add the red wine to the skillet, scraping up any browned bits from the bottom.
- Add tomato sauce and bring to a simmer.
- Transfer the skillet to the preheated oven and bake for 20-25 minutes, until cooked through.
- Serve hot and enjoy!
Notes
- For a twist, add some herbs like fresh basil or parsley to the meat mixture.
- Serve with pasta or crusty bread to soak up the sauce.
